    Getting There

    Car

    From the center of Atua, head south on the main road towards the coastal area. Look for signs for 'Le Mafa Pass Rd' and turn left onto this road. Continue on Le Mafa Pass Rd for approximately 10 kilometers. The road will wind through beautiful landscapes. Keep an eye out for signs indicating the Fuipisia Waterfall as you get closer. There is a small parking area near the entrance to the waterfall trail. Make sure to park your car safely.

    Public Transportation

    If you prefer public transportation, you can catch a local bus heading towards the coastal villages from the main bus station in Atua. Ask the driver to drop you off at Le Mafa Pass Rd. This ride will take around 30 minutes. Once you alight, you will need to walk about 1-2 kilometers along Le Mafa Pass Rd until you see the signs for Fuipisia Waterfall. Be prepared for a bit of walking, and ensure you have water and comfortable shoes.

    Walking

    Once you arrive at the parking area or bus stop on Le Mafa Pass Rd, follow the marked trail to Fuipisia Waterfall. The walking trail is relatively easy but be aware that it can be muddy after rainfall. The hike to the waterfall will take approximately 20-30 minutes depending on your pace. Enjoy the lush surroundings and listen for the sound of the waterfall as you approach.

    Discover more about Fuipisia Waterfall

    Fuipisia Waterfall is one of the most breathtaking natural wonders in Samoa, drawing visitors with its stunning beauty and tranquil atmosphere. Located along Le Mafa Pass Road, this captivating waterfall tumbles gracefully from a height of approximately 30 meters, creating a mesmerizing sight that enchants all who visit. Surrounded by lush greenery and vibrant tropical plants, the waterfall is a perfect spot for nature lovers and outdoor enthusiasts. The sound of cascading water amidst the serene environment provides a peaceful escape from the hustle and bustle of daily life.For those who enjoy adventure, the area surrounding Fuipisia Waterfall offers several hiking trails that lead to stunning viewpoints. As you trek through the dense foliage, keep an eye out for the diverse wildlife that calls this region home. The waterfall's pool at the base is ideal for a refreshing dip on a warm day, allowing visitors to fully immerse themselves in the natural beauty of their surroundings. The mist created by the waterfall adds to the enchanting atmosphere, making it a great spot for photography enthusiasts looking to capture the perfect shot.While visiting Fuipisia Waterfall, it's important to respect the natural environment and follow any local guidelines to ensure that this spectacular location remains pristine for future generations to enjoy.
